BrightSpeed and Optima Series

This technical training course is specially designed for Field Service Engineers working with Independent Service Organizations. On the other hand, Biomedical Technicians and Engineers or other technical staff at the hospitals who would like to do the first line service in their radiology departments are also welcomed.

This is the GE CT Training Phase I. We strongly recommend this course as a prerequisite to any othe GE CT courses.

This course aims to bring the student at a technical level so that he can perform periodic maintenance, quality assurance and calibrations with confidence. By the end of the training, student will gain the capability of troubleshooting on the BrightSpeed and Optima series CT scanners.

During the course period, you will join hands on practical sessions and find chance to play(!) with the actual equipment itself. At these sessions, you will gain confidence and in depth knowledge about the equipment.

This course will not cover Optima 660 scanners, please check our other courses for this specific model.

You will also learn the GE CT line model differences, service desktop, installation tips&tricks, tube replacement, calibrations, software loading and many more useful topics about BrightSpeed and Optima series CT scanners.

This course covers the following CT scanners;

- BrightSpeed

- BrightSpeed Elite

- BrightSpeed Select

- Optima CT 520

- Optima CT 540

- GOC4, GOC5, GOC6, GOC6.5, GOC6.6, AIO, TIO, NIO Consoles
